Marvel.com (http://marvel.com/news/story/21241/thor_the_dark_world_diamond_select_toys?utm_campai gn=rss_feeds&utm_source=headline_news&utm_medium=rss&utm_content=story-21241&) has released a first look at several new DST collectibles based on the new Thor movie, Thor: The Dark World.
Arriving in November to coincide with the new film's release will be an assortment of Thor: The Dark World Minimates (pictured above). The 53rd Marvel Minmates series will consist of four different two-packs: Thor with Malekith, Loki with Heimdall, Dr. Erik Selvig with Dark Elf and Darcy Lewis with Dark Elf.
Also in November, DST's Marvel Select Thor (see our story HERE (https://www.figures.com/forums/news/37142-new-marvel-select-thor.html)) will be joined by a Marvel Select Jane Foster. Each 7-inch action figure will have 16 points of articulation, and each will come packaged with half of a diorama based on a scene from the film. Connect them together to re-create the scene.
